1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What determines the atomic number of an element?
Back
The atomic number of an element is determined by the number of protons in its nucleus.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How many valence electrons does aluminum (Al) have?
Back
Aluminum (Al) has 3 valence electrons.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How many protons does Carbon have?
Back
Carbon has 6 protons.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What can a coil of wire spinning around a magnet produce?
Back
A coil of wire spinning around a magnet can produce an electric current.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the part of a wave called that is the highest point?
Back
The highest point of a wave is called the crest.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the definition of a neutron?
Back
A neutron is a subatomic particle found in the nucleus of an atom, with no electric charge.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the definition of a proton?
Back
A proton is a positively charged subatomic particle found in the nucleus of an atom.
